In this position...Want to be at the heart of funding Ford Credit’s business?
Ford Credit’s securitization programs allow Ford Credit to lower borrowing cost and dramatically increase financial returns to the company.
This position is key to maintaining one of Ford Credit’s three major funding platforms which provide over $15 billions of public funding and liquidity for Ford Credit.
Work on Treasury’s asset-backed securitization team, which is instrumental to funding Ford Credit
Own all aspects of assigned ABS assets class (retail, lease, or floorplan)
Execute ABS funding actions, including public / 144-A and private, bank sponsored transactions. Key deliverables may include:
Mastery of all program details for assigned asset class, including any bank-specific exceptions to standard terms
Manage monthly cash settlement and payments
Structure new ABS transactions in reporting system; creation and validation of the first investor report and wire report; create settlement day cash flow diagrams for new ABS transactions
Support in the creation of new ABS transaction documents and ensure ongoing compliance
Update quarterly reporting information (i.e., performance data & metrics) for investors, investor meetings and external auditors
Ownership of deal calendar, checklists, transaction documents, deal structuring
Ability to use Ford Credit’s suite of securitization systems
Negotiations with bank partners, trustees and rating agencies; responding to performance inquiries and data requests from bank partners
Renewing private ABS facilities
Driving enhancements to existing funding platforms
Develop and maintain strong relationships with key internal stakeholders (Ford Credit, OGC, Accounting, Internal Controls, GAO) and external stakeholders (Trustees, Rating Agencies, External Auditors and Banking Partners) supporting ABS
